Deal Details
OnePlus.com has 256GB OnePlus 8T 5G Smartphone for T-Mobile (Lunar Silver or Aquamarine Green) for $399. Shipping is free.

Thanks to community member cnmuranjan for finding this deal.

Specs
  • 6.55" 2400x1080 Fluid AMOLED 120 Hz display
  • Qualcomm Snapdragon 865 Octa-core CPU
  • 12GB LPDDR4X RAM
  • 256GB UFS 3.1 Internal Storage
  • Nano-SIM Slot
  • 802.11ax WiFi MIMO (2×2) | Bluetooth 5.1 | NFC
  • In-Display Fingerprint Sensor
  • Main Cameras (Rear): 48 MP OIS (wide), 16 MP (ultrawide), 5 MP (macro), 2 MP (depth)
  • Selfie Camera (Front): 16 MP
  • Dual Stereo Speakers
  • USB 3.1 Gen 1 Type C port w/ 65W fast charging
  • 4500mAh Battery
  • Android 11 (OxygenOS 11)

I'm on MINT and I didn't have any problem UNLOCKING my OnePlus 8. You have to MAKE SURE YOU DON'T HAVE A SIM CARD IN IT AND ARE IN WIFI.
Just follow these instructions.

Unlocking

WITH SIM CARD OUT and CONNECTED TO WIFI here's a good step by step.

Its settings -> wifi & network -> Sim&network -> At the bottom "network unlock". I requested permanent unlock,

It might take a couple of minutes or even fail. If it does fail just do it again until it works

If you look at the most recent AT&T whitelist (Dec 15) of devices that will still be allowed on their network after Feb 2022, the T-Mobile version of the 8T is not on that list. The model # of the phone that I received is KB2007 and the only 8T models they will allow are KB2000, KB2001, & KB2005.
